WebAddiction is different for every single person experiencing it. Factors like co-occurring mental illnesses, trauma, and the severity of substance use mean that each patient requires a tailored treatment plan. To further this goal, professionals utilize a variety of evidence-based approaches when treating drug and alcohol addiction. WebApr 12, 2024 · Epidemiology. Using DSM-IV criteria, the National Comorbidity Study replication6 found similar lifetime prevalence rates for BD-I (1.0%) and BD-II (1.1%) among men and women.
